fbpx aporadixapotheke by aporadix GmbH - Digitale Lösungen für Apotheken - gezielten E-Mail-Marketing
Infotermin buchen

Також, корисним буде дізнатися про захист даних, шифрування, мережеві протоколи і про ядро ​​unix. Гібридні додатки вимагають менше часу для розробки, оскільки вони використовують одну кодову базу для всіх платформ. Розробники не потребують знання нативних мов програмування, а можуть використовувати загальні веб-технології, такі як HTML, CSS та JavaScript. Гібридні додатки також можуть використовувати спеціальні фреймворки, такі як React Native, Flutter, Ionic тощо, які спрощують процес розробки та адаптації. Це можуть бути як повноцінні нативні й кросплатформові розробки, що потребують інсталяції на смартфон, так і веб-додатки, які можуть працювати на будь-якому гаджеті з браузером. Ще одна відмінність між нативними та гібридними додатками — це рівень доступу до функцій та ресурсів пристрою, таких як камера, мікрофон, GPS, контакти, календар, сповіщення тощо.

YouTube

Mit dem Laden des Videos akzeptieren Sie die Datenschutzerklärung von YouTube.
Mehr erfahren

Video laden

Однак коли вже ми робимо порівняння гібридних та нативних додатків, про недоліки також варто сказати. Гібридні додатки легко оновлюються, оскільки вони вимагають зміни лише в одній кодовій базі, а не в кожній версії для кожної платформи. Інтерфейс додатків Оновлення гібридних застосунків також не залежать від схвалення магазинами додатків, а можуть відбуватися автоматично через Інтернет. Водночас, порівнюючи нативні додатки та гібридні альтернативи, не можна ігнорувати й недоліки перших.

Як Має Виглядати Технічне Завдання?

Тут можна обрати тип релізу (наприклад, випуск альфа- чи бета- версії). Для реєстрації потрібно сплатити комісію у 25 доларів, на розгляд заявки зазвичай триває не більше forty eight годин. Не секрет, що три чверті успішних кібератак починаються з людських помилок та необачності. Хакери активно використовують фішинг та методи соціальної інженерії, аби домогтися свого.

Нативні додатки відрізняються високою швидкодією та найкращими можливостями використання нативних функцій смартфона, на кшталт геолокації, камери чи гіроскопа. Вони публікуються у сторах Google та Apple, тож проходять базову перевірку безпеки. Їх дизайн і базовий функціонал має відповідати стандартам платформ Google та Apple. Це софт, який цілеспрямовано розробляється під ту чи іншу мобільну ОС (зазвичай йдеться про IOS та Android). Розробка таких додатків здійснюється на нативних технологіях (наприклад, Kotlin та Android Studio під ОС Android, Swift та XCode під IOS). Мобільні додатки – це величезна категорія ПЗ, призначеного для роботи на мобільних пристроях.

Fondy Відкрили Реєстрацію На Третій Сезон Освітнього Проєкту Для Підприємців «гра В Довгу»

Програмісти Dart напишуть одну загальну кодову базу та трохи, десь на 30%, змінять для версій для айфонів та всіх інших смартфонів на Андроїд. Основна різниця між ними буде як раз в компонентах інтерфейсу, щоб додаток виглядав нативним на обох платформах. Загальна економія на розробці з Flutter становить 20-50% в залежності від того, наскільки складна та незвичайна ваша програма. Його мета – гарантувати якість і працездатність ПЗ, знайти й усунути будь-які помилки, баги та вразливості.

що таке нативні додатки

Вибір між нативною та гібридною розробкою мобільного додатку є вкрай важливим рішенням, яке може значно вплинути на успішність проєкту. Ігнорування відмінностей між цими типами додатків та неправильний вибір підходу може призвести до серйозних негативних наслідків. Flutter — фреймворк для кросплатформної розробки для Android і iOS додатків, створений Google. Це одна з наймолодших платформ, що використовує оригінальний спосіб створювати нативні додатки та фірмову мову програмування Dart. Вищезазначений випадок стосується ситуації, коли один користувач відправляє запит на сервер. Потрібно переконатись, що навіть коли це роблять 1000 користувачів, сервер повинен своєчасно повертати відповідь, оскільки головною метою є зручність використання для кінцевих користувачів.

При навчанні розробці мобільних додатків на курсі Mobile Development в навчальному центрі DAN. IT schooling ви отримаєте максимальний пакет знань і навичок, необхідних для створення мобільного додатка з нуля, навіть якщо ви не стикалися з програмуванням раніше. На курсі розробки мобільних додатків ви почнете вивчення з популярної мови JavaScript, вивчите бібліотеки React і розробите свій перший додаток під iOS і Android. Крім того, ви навчитеся будувати архітектуру додатків і тестувати їх, а також прокачаєnt софт скіли і навчитеся презентувати свій продукт широкій аудиторії.

Нативні, Гібридні І Крос-платформні Додатки

Google представив фреймворк тільки у 2018 році, тому логічно, що знайти досвідченого розробника буде складно. Зате ті програмісти, що вже оцінили переваги мови Dart і навчилися її застосовувати, можуть використовувати безліч корисних функцій доступних “з коробки”, щоб створити той самий виразний та гнучкий інтерфейс. Зокрема, у вас буде власний графічний процесор з частотою зміни кадрів 60 fps, який зробить анімацію гладкою та красивою. Kobiton — це доступна та надзвичайно гнучка хмарна мобільна платформа, яка прискорює тестування нативних, веб та гібридних додатків як на Android, так і на iOS за допомогою реальних пристроїв. Автоматизація тестів без використання скриптів допомагає легко створювати відкриті стандартні сценарії Appium для тестувальників без знання кодування. Розробка мобільних додатків потребує ретельної підготовки, детального планування та злагодженої роботи усієї команди.

Також, під час підрахунку важливо враховувати, скільки часу займе дизайн, розробка, тестування та інші послуги з розробки. Якщо в студію розробки відправити запит з прорахунком вартості розробки програми без належної документації та технічного завдання, то, найімовірніше, вартість буде виставлена ​​навмання, і при цьому значно завищена. Історично склалося, що мобільні додатки – це досить легкі додатки, які не несуть в собі великий обчислювальної логіки.

Bickerstaff394 І “ти Як?” Закликали Звертатись До Сімейних Лікарів За Ментальною Підтримкою

Ви повинні визначити, яка платформа є найпопулярнішою серед вашої цільової аудиторії, які її особливості та вимоги, і вибрати тип додатку, який найкраще задовольнить їх. Остання, але не менш важлива відмінність між нативними та гібридними додатками — це продуктивність та стабільність, які вони забезпечують. Нативні додатки працюють швидко і стабільно, оскільки вони оптимізовані під свою ОС і використовують нативні мови програмування. Гібридні додатки працюють повільніше та менш стабільно, оскільки вони виконуються в нативному контейнері, який емулює веб-браузер. Нативні додатки не можуть працювати на інших платформах, крім тих, для яких вони були розроблені.

Нативні додатки можуть легко інтегруватися з іншими додатками та функціями пристрою, оскільки вони використовують нативні API та SDK. Гібридні застосунки мають менше можливостей доступу до функцій та ресурсів пристрою, оскільки вони використовують веб-технології, які не підтримують всі можливості ОС та компонентів пристрою. Хоча цикл розробки у веб-додатків та мобільних дуже схожий, а підсумкові проєкти можуть бути зовні майже ідентичними, створенням програм займаються абсолютно інші програмісти, які володіють іншими мовами.

Коли цілі проєкту визначені, розробники чітко визначають, що треба для створення мобільного додатку. Вони складають деталізоване технічне завдання, формулюють архітектуру нового продукту, фіксують її у специфікаціях та обирають відповідний стек технологій. За даними Research and Market, у 2022 році глобальний ринок мобільних додатків сягнув позначки у $207,4 https://wizardsdev.com/ млрд, і до 2030 року має досягнути обсягу у $578,3 млрд.

Який Потрібен Бриф?

Але як показує досвід, неможливо все врахувати, як би не кричали про це красиві слогани розробників. В процесі роботи проекту, можуть виникнути недоліки з якими замовник залишається один на один або повинен замовляти дорогу технічну підтримку. Оптимізація енергоспоживання – одна з головних задач при створенні мобільного додатка. Економна витрата заряду батареї може стати серйозною конкурентною перевагою вашого додатка . — Далі йде повторне тестування функціональності програми і пошук багів, переоцінка його дизайну і ТЗ, створення тестової документації (тест-кейсів).

що таке нативні додатки

Поради у цій статті будуть корисними для тих людей, які вже займаються мобільним тестуванням і для тестувальників початківців. Технічні.Ми використовуємо необхідні файли cookie для роботи нашого сайту. Перевірка додатка в Google Play може тривати доволі довго, іноді – понад тиждень. Якщо вашу заявку розглянуть, ви отримаєте сповіщення у Play Console.

Вдало реалізований кросплатформовий додаток може ні в чому не поступатися нативній розробці. Найпоширенішою платформою для мобільних фріланс-розробників в Україні є Upwork, і єдиний мінус цієї платформи – занадто велика конкуренція. Розробка мобільних додатків для Android найчастіше виконується на Java – старій добрій об’єктно-орієнтованій мові, на якій написано більше 90% всіх додатків під Андроїд. Поки близько 5% додатків в Google Play написані на мові Kotlin, але з кожним роком кількість цих додатків зростає. Сьогодні абсолютно кожна дитина проводить неймовірну кількість часу зі своїм смартфоном або планшетом.

В першу чергу – це ті платформи, якими ми щодня користуємося за допомогою наших смартфонів – Android і iOS, вони займають приблизно 95% всього ринку мобільних девайсів. Решта відсоток йде під Linux, Windows, Symbian і інші, менш популярні платформи. Мобільний додаток – це тип програми, призначений для роботи на мобільному пристрої, яким може бути смартфон або планшет. Відрізнити мобільні додатки дуже просто – це ті самі веб-додатки, тільки в смартфоні, що знаходяться за іконками з назвами програм у Вашому телефоні, планшеті тощо. В будь-якому випадку, якщо ви звертаєтеся до компанії Wezom, ми спільно обираємо оптимальний варіант саме для вас, який буде найкращим за всіма критеріями.